The medicine ball catch and overhead throw is a dynamic exercise targeting the lats, shoulders, and core. It involves catching and explosively throwing a medicine ball overhead, combining elements of strength and power.

How to Do the Medicine ball catch and overhead throw

Stand with your feet shoulder-width apart, holding a medicine ball in both hands at chest level. Bend your knees slightly and engage your core. Lower your body into a squat position, keeping your back straight and chest up. Explosively extend your hips and legs, while simultaneously throwing the medicine ball overhead. Release the ball at the top of the movement and catch it on the way down. Lower your body back into the squat position and repeat for the desired number of repetitions.
